Why aluminium housing matters for high power use
In many local industrial setups, power equipment must survive heat, vibration, and long operating cycles without performance drift. Aluminium housings help dissipate heat efficiently, which can reduce thermal stress on the resistive element and improve stability over time. Choosing the right enclosure materials also supports easier maintenance because components are more accessible and robust in real shop-floor conditions.
Another reason aluminium is a popular choice for power resistor assemblies is its lightweight nature combined with strong heat transfer capability. This balance makes it feasible to mount resistors in tighter control panels or space-limited machinery. Aluminium also offers good corrosion resistance in many environments, which matters when systems face humidity, dust exposure, or periodic cleaning. Where wire-wound construction fits local manufacturing needs
Wire-wound resistors are often selected when you need predictable resistance under power and good tolerance to surge conditions. Their construction is suitable for applications such as braking circuits, load banks, motor control systems, and industrial power conditioning. A well-designed power resistor can help engineers validate system behavior while protecting downstream components from unstable current spikes.
For chassis-mounted installations, proper mounting geometry is essential to keep electrical connections stable and to ensure heat can flow into the enclosure effectively. Aluminium housings provide a strong platform for secure fastening, which helps prevent loosening due to vibration. This matters for equipment that travels between sites or operates near heavy machinery. Choosing the right power resistor involves more than matching resistance value; it requires attention to wattage rating, allowable temperature rise, and the cooling path. Aluminium housed designs support faster heat spread, but you still need to consider airflow around the enclosure and the thermal resistance of the mounting surface. In real installations, control cabinets may have limited ventilation, so the resistor selection must account for the ambient conditions. Engineers often prefer products that offer consistent performance and clear documentation for installation and derating.
Mechanical durability is equally important, especially for setups exposed to handling, transport, or frequent maintenance access. A strong aluminium chassis can reduce stress on terminals and wiring, which helps lower the chance of intermittent faults. If your system includes vibration or cyclic loads, stable construction helps resist physical degradation and helps keep resistance characteristics more consistent.
